- Narita-san (æˆç”°å±± Narita mountain) ShinshÅ-ji (æ–°å‹å¯º New victory temple) is a Shingon Buddhist temple located in central Narita, Chiba, Japan. It was founded in 940 by KanchÅ DaisÅjÅ, a disciple of KÅbÅ Daishi. It is a lead temple in the Chisan branch (Chisan-ha 智山派) of New Shingon (Shingi Shingon 新義真言宗), includes a large complex of buildings and grounds, and is one of the best-known temples in the KantÅ region. It is dedicated to Ä€cala (Japanese: FudÅ myÅÅ (Unmovable Wisdom King)) who is usually depicted holding a sword and rope and surrounded by flames.[1] Often called a fire god, he is associated with fire rituals.
